Annually, on the anniversary date of permit issuance, you must submit an annual fee as specified by Statute, <br />and an annual report which includes a map describing the acreage affected and the acreage reclaimed to date (if <br />there are changes from the previous year), any monitoring required by the Reclamation Plan to be submitted <br />annually onthe anniversary date of the permit approval. Annual fees aze for the previous year a permit is held. For <br />example, a permit with the anniversary date ofJuly 1, 1995, the annual fee is for [he period ofJuly 1, 1994 through <br />June 30, 1995. Failure [o submit your annual fee and report by the permit anniversary date may result m a civil <br />penalty, revocation of your permit, and forfeiture of your financial warranty I[ is your responsibility, as the <br />pe[tntttee, [o continue [o pay your annual fee to the Office until the Board releases you from your total reclamation <br />responsibility. <br />10.
